Frequently Asked Questions About Domestic Refrigerator Repair:

Orange glow coming from the freezer

It's a side-by-side Kenmore with ice/water on the door, about 10 years old. I opened the freezer door last night and there was an "orange glow" coming from behind the plastic cover behind the bin at the bottom of the freezer. The glow didn't flicker - almost looked like a light although I'd never noticed one there before. There was also a dripping, then a hissing sound. I unplugged it and felt to see if it was hot in the freezer compartment. It wasn't. I pulled it out and looked to see if I could see anything unusual near the coils - nothing. I'm a single woman without much "refrigerator experience". Any ideas on what it could be? Thanks so much!

Nothing to be afraid of, what you just observed is the automatic defrost cycle and it's absolutely normal. You probably never saw it happen at night before. Now that you have unplugged it during the defrost cycle be aware that the timer still will have to reach the end of the cycle before it starts up again. So once you turn it back on leave it until it cuts back in.
